Ring of 6, tenor 17–0–7 in E
Bells | 6 (full-circle ring)Edit details |
Tenor | 17–0–7 (1911 lb or 867 kg) in E (656.5 Hz) |
Practices | Mon |
Overhauled | 2007 by Whites of Appleton 1952 by Mears & Stainbank 1908 by Llewellins & James |
Tuned | 1952 |
Peals | View 8 peals in the Felstead Database |
Also | Ground floor ringing chamber |
Bell | Weight | Nominal | Note | Diameter | Dated | Founder | Canons | Turning | Hanging | ||
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
1 | 5–0–20 | 1098.5 | C♯ | 30.50″ | 1930 | Mears & Stainbank | F | FC | |||
2 | 6–0–3 | 982.0 | B | 32.00″ | 1632 | Roger I Purdue | R | FC | |||
3 | 6–2–0 | 877.5 | A | 34.50″ | 1632 | Roger I Purdue | R | FC | |||
4 | 8–0–4 | 819.5 | G♯ | 36.00″ | 1632 | Roger I Purdue | R | FC | |||
5 | 10–1–12 | 740.5 | F♯ | 41.00″ | 1714 | Edward Bilbie | R | FC | |||
6 | 17–0–7 | 656.5 | E | 47.00″ | 1684† | Roger II & Richard III Purdue | R | FC |
